Medium Neutral Citation: Broadview Group Pty Ltd v Cumberland Council [2017] NSWLEC 1467 Hearing dates: 17-18 August 2017 Date of orders: 29 August 2017 Decision date: 29 August 2017 Jurisdiction: Class 1 Before: O'Neill C Decision: 1. The appeal is upheld. 2. Development Application No. 48/2017, to add three additional levels of residential apartments to Tower A and two additional levels of residential apartments and a communal open area to Tower B and modify basement levels, of an approved development, at 95-105 Auburn Road and 18 Harrow Road, Auburn is approved, subject to the conditions of consent at Annexure A. 3. The exhibits, other than exhibits 1, A and B, are returned. Catchwords: DEVELOPMENT APPLICATION: additional floors to an approved residential tower development currently under construction; whether the height of buildings development standard has been abandoned by the Council's own actions; whether the height of the proposal will have an adverse impact on the locality by adding significantly to the bulk, scale and density of the development.
